Вопросы по теме 'swift3'
Миграция с swift2 на swift3 и изменения для advanceBy для Range‹String.Index›
Есть функция
func find(... rangeString1: Range<String.Index>, ...) ...
и эта функция есть в swift2
while i >= minimalIdentity{
var first = rangeString1.startIndex
var last = first.advancedBy(i, limit: rangeString1.endIndex)
......
471 просмотров
schedule
24.03.2024
Swift 3 не может преобразовать аргумент типа .. в ожидаемый тип аргумента inout _
Он только что преобразовал мой небольшой проект Swift в Swift 3.
Вот ошибка компилятора, которую я не понимаю:
var onLoadedClosures: [() -> ()] = []
open func onLoaded(closure: () -> ()) {
onLoadedClosures += [closure]
}...
936 просмотров
schedule
18.03.2024
Значение типа «Диапазон» не имеет элемента «карта», а тип «Матрица» не соответствует протоколу «Последовательность».
Я пытаюсь преобразовать MathSwift в swift3, и некоторые проблемы не могут быть решены, так как ˝Value типа 'Range' нет участника 'map'˝:
func toIntArray(index: MatrixIndexType) -> [Int] {
if index is [Int] {
return index as! [Int]
}...
992 просмотров
schedule
31.05.2024
Реализация тач в игре
Я использую Swift 3 с Xcode 8 и пытаюсь сделать простую игру с помощью SpritKit. В основном то, что я пытаюсь сделать, это позволить игроку перемещать мой спрайт только влево и вправо (перетаскивать его на экран) и после того, как палец понял...
83 просмотров
schedule
18.04.2024
Как проверить URL-адрес и получить код состояния в Swift 3?
Я использую самую последнюю версию Xcode (8.1 на момент написания), в которой используется Swift 3.0.
Все, что я пытаюсь сделать, это взять строку, преобразовать ее в URL-адрес и проверить этот URL-адрес, чтобы увидеть, дает ли он мне ошибку 404....
19329 просмотров
schedule
03.05.2024
RxAlamofire публикует составные данные
Как отправлять составные данные с помощью RxAlamofire
Например, в Alamofire
let URL = try! URLRequest(url: "http://example.com", method: .post)
Alamofire.upload(multipartFormData: { formData in
// multiaprt
}, with: URL,...
2273 просмотров
schedule
17.04.2024
Как правильно удалить подзаголовок UITableViewCell в коде?
Я пытаюсь создать UITableView с обычными, нестандартными ячейками .subtitle в чистом коде. Однако следующий код никогда не дает мне ячейку с правильным detailTextLabel , вместо этого выбирая ячейку .default .
public var cellIdentifier: String...
2519 просмотров
schedule
28.04.2024
Скрыть UIButton, а не просто убрать видимость
Я хочу скрыть свой UIButton в своем приложении Swift 3.
В настоящее время я установил
cell.myButton.isHidden = true
Это делает кнопку невидимой, но место, которое занимает кнопка, по-прежнему занято.
Как я мог действительно скрыть...
833 просмотров
schedule
30.05.2024
попытка выполнить переход приводит к завершению с необработанным исключением типа NSException
У меня есть UITableView VC, для которого ячейки связаны с функцией подготовки к переходу, и это работает. он перемещается в правильный VC. Я добавил rightBarButtonItem в элемент навигации, который я связал с методом, вызывающим PerformForSegue, и...
1056 просмотров
schedule
31.03.2024
Сбой createFile файлового менеджера TVOS с ошибкой 1
Я пытаюсь создать файл json на устройстве Apple TV, чтобы сохранить некоторые данные, но createFile(...) всегда терпит неудачу, возвращая false. Я пробовал с absolutePath, относительным путем и путем без успеха. Переменная jsonData прекрасно...
349 просмотров
schedule
27.03.2024
CoreLocation: LocationManager.stopUpdatingLocation() не работает
Я пытаюсь понять, почему locationManager продолжает предоставлять обновления после того, как я вызвал stopUpdatingLocation().
extension ActionViewController: CLLocationManagerDelegate {
func locationManager(_ manager: CLLocationManager,...
310 просмотров
schedule
15.05.2024
доступ к вложенным данным Firebase в Swift
Я работаю со структурой данных, и я перебираю пару узлов, и вот данные json, которые я получаю.
Snap (20171012) {
"-KwM45HyW4UduQgKTGn6" = {
ImageName = "Screen Shot 2017-10-13 at 11.24.51 AM.png";
fileURL = "";
thumbFileUrl = "";...
432 просмотров
schedule
15.05.2024